首页 > 精选要闻 > 宝藏问答 >

excel算年龄的公式

2025-05-15 12:15:24

问题描述:

excel算年龄的公式,蹲一个有缘人,求别让我等空!

最佳答案

推荐答案

2025-05-15 12:15:24

在日常的工作和学习中,我们常常需要根据出生日期来计算一个人的实际年龄。而在Excel中,可以通过一些简单的公式快速实现这一功能。下面,我们就一起来看看如何使用Excel来计算年龄。

首先,假设你的数据表中有一个列是“出生日期”,格式为标准的日期格式(如2000/1/1)。那么,在另一个单元格中输入以下公式,就可以自动计算出对应人员的年龄:

```excel

=DATEDIF(B2,TODAY(),"Y")

```

这里的关键点在于`DATEDIF`函数。这个函数在Excel中是一个隐藏函数,但它非常强大。它的第一个参数是开始日期,第二个参数是结束日期,第三个参数指定返回的结果类型。在这个例子中,“Y”表示返回两个日期之间的完整年份差。

例如,如果B2单元格中的出生日期是“2000/1/1”,而今天是2023年4月5日,那么上述公式将返回“23”,表示该人已经满23岁了。

需要注意的是,`TODAY()`函数会动态更新为当前日期,因此每次打开或刷新工作表时,计算出来的年龄都会自动更新为最新的结果。

此外,如果你的数据中有非标准日期格式,或者包含错误值,可能需要先对数据进行清理。比如确保所有日期都符合Excel的日期系统,并且没有空值或非法字符。

最后,为了提高公式的可读性和维护性,建议将公式分解成多个步骤,比如先计算总天数差异,再转换为年份。这样不仅便于理解,也更容易调试和修改。

通过以上方法,你可以在Excel中轻松地批量计算每个人的年龄。这种方法不仅高效,而且准确无误,非常适合处理大量数据的情况。希望这些技巧能帮助你在实际工作中节省时间并提升效率!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。